The National Park Services is offering this grant, issued as a Notice of Intent (NOI), to support the development of a GIS Mapping and Analysis System specifically designed for Long Range Transportation Planning. This grant aims to enhance transportation planning capabilities through advanced geospatial tools. The award is planned under the Rocky Mountain Cooperative Ecosystem Study Unit (CESU) and will be allocated to Colorado State University.
